Distance from Crescent Beach, Minnesota to Orono, Minnesota

Crescent Beach Orono
Total Distance
8.8 mi
(14.1 km)
Travel Time
16 minutes

The driving distance from Crescent Beach, Minnesota to Orono, Minnesota is 8.8 mi (14.1 km)

The straight-line (air) distance is approximately 2.4 mi (3.9 km)

Estimated travel time by road is 16 minutes

We found 3 routes between Crescent Beach and Orono.

Available Routes

Shortest Fastest
Shadywood Rd
6.6 mi
10.6 km
12 minutes
Bayside Rd
8.8 mi
14.1 km
16 minutes
Shoreline Dr
8.8 mi
14.2 km
16 minutes

Route Directions

Follow Wildhurst Rd to Manitou Rd
0.2 mi
0 min
Continue on Manitou Rd. Take Shadywood Rd, N Shore Dr and North Shore Dr W to Bayside Rd
6.3 mi
11 min
Follow Bayside Rd to your destination in Orono
2.3 mi
4 min

Route Directions

Follow Wildhurst Rd to Manitou Rd
0.2 mi
0 min
Continue on Manitou Rd. Take Shoreline Dr to Brown Rd S in Orono
4.7 mi
7 min
Continue on Brown Rd S to your destination
4 mi
8 min

Route Directions

Follow Wildhurst Rd to Manitou Rd
0.2 mi
0 min
Take Shadywood Rd and N Shore Dr to Fox St in Orono
5.7 mi
10 min
Continue on Fox St to your destination
0.8 mi
1 min

Journey Details

Traveling from Crescent Beach, Minnesota to Orono, Minnesota covers 6.6 miles (11 km) in a north direction. This secondary roads, short route typically takes 12 minutes under normal conditions.

Drivers have 3 route options between these locations (7-9 miles / 11-14 km). The primary route shown here saves 5 minutes compared to alternatives.

The route features scenic views, coastal roads. During night weekday travel, expect minimal traffic congestion with average speeds around 36 mph (58 km/h) .

Journey Waypoints

Crescent Beach

Starting Point

Tonka Bay, Minnesota

6 mi to destination

1 mi
Spring Park, Minnesota

4 mi to destination

1 mi
Long Lake, Minnesota

Traveled 6 mi from origin

1 mi
Orono

Destination